Storm Summary Message
Storm Summary Number 3 for Midwest to Northeast Winter Storm
NWS Weather Prediction Center College Park MD
1000 PM EST Sat Mar 04 2023
...Light snow continues across northern New England as coastal low
moves farther offshore...
For a detailed graphical depiction of the latest watches, warnings
and advisories, please see www.weather.gov
At 900 PM EST...The coastal low responsible for heavy snow
accumulations across northern New England continued to push
northeastward away from the region with the main low being
analzyed with a central pressure of 989 mb (29.21 in Hg) nearly
350 miles east of Cape Cod. Latest RADAR and surface observations
indicated that light snow associated with the system continued to
push eastward across Maine and New Hampshire.

The light snow across northern New England will dissipate as the
system tracks farther away from the coast, with conditions
clearing from west to east through the overnight hours. Any
additional snow accumulations will be light, with the greatest
chance of 1"+ being confined to higher elevations. Ocean-effect
snow will also be possible across Cape Cod before northerly winds
shift westward late tonight.
